Moderate bike ride. Good fitness required. Mostly paved surfaces. Suitable for all skill levels. The starting point of the route is accessible with public transport.

Old town Stein am Rhein

Highlight • Historical Site

Known primarily for its beautifully preserved old town center, the small town of Stein am Rhein lies east of the border between Germany and Switzerland. In both summer and winter, it's a wonderful setting for strolling and relaxing.

A varied circular tour on the Upper Rhine, starting from Stein am Rhein, goes up and down towards the exclave of Büsingen (island in Switzerland, picture 15). Take your time and use the short trails along the route to enjoy the great nature on the Upper Rhine.

Büsingen is a German village within Switzerland."

A really nice late summer tour along the High Rhine. There were wildly romantic corners, great forest paths, cool bathing bays and incredibly beautiful views.👀🤩
The cycle network in Switzerland is well developed and despite the high volume of traffic in Schaffhausen, you always felt safe because the cycle lanes were always marked separately.
